About the Mekong Eyes Explorer
The Mekong Eyes Explorer, a 4-star boutique vessel launched in 2016, provides an intimate way to discover the tranquil Mekong River. This cruise ship specializes in journeys linking Southern Vietnam with Cambodia, navigating winding and narrow waterways that remain inaccessible to larger ships, thus revealing the authentic charm of the northern Mekong Delta.
The interior design of the Mekong Eyes Explorer reflects a colonial aesthetic, incorporating local materials and vintage handcrafted decorations. This thoughtful approach creates a welcoming and comfortable environment for an overnight river experience, blending traditional elegance with modern amenities.
Accommodation aboard the vessel includes 16 cabins, with 12 Superior cabins situated on the first deck. Each Superior room spans 12.0 m2 and is characterized by elegant wood floors, wood-paneled walls, and expansive panoramic windows that offer scenic views of the river landscape. All cabins feature flexible sleeping arrangements with convertible double/twin beds.
Guests on the Mekong Eyes Explorer can enjoy meals served in the ship's dedicated restaurant, which provides a comfortable setting for breakfast, lunch, and dinner. The culinary offerings are designed to complement the journey, often featuring local Vietnamese dishes.
Onboard facilities include a spacious sundeck for panoramic views, an airy lounge, and a well-stocked bar. The cruise is enhanced by various shore excursions, such as guided walks, cycling trips through local villages, and sampan rides, allowing for deep engagement with the culture and daily life along the Mekong River.

Dining on the Mekong Eyes Explorer is a central part of the journey, with meals served in the ship's inviting restaurant. Guests can enjoy a variety of dishes, often highlighting local Vietnamese flavors, for breakfast, lunch, and dinner as specified in the itinerary. The vessel provides both indoor and outdoor dining options, allowing passengers to savor their meals while taking in the river scenery. A well-appointed bar offers refreshing beverages and cocktails throughout the cruise.
